diff options
author | Pavel Emelyanov <xemul@openvz.org> | 2008-05-05 03:00:05 +0200 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2008-05-05 03:00:05 +0200 |
commit | 65e4113684e50cee75357ce10dc9026b0929e4e9 (patch) | |
tree | 9f3f8230f06254319256f0336f143d5c701802f0 /net/atm | |
parent | mac80211: Do not free net device after it is unregistered. (diff) | |
download | linux-65e4113684e50cee75357ce10dc9026b0929e4e9.tar.xz linux-65e4113684e50cee75357ce10dc9026b0929e4e9.zip |
atm: Do not free already unregistered net device.
Both br2684_push and br2684_exit do so, but unregister_netdev()
releases the device itself.
Signed-off-by: Pavel Emelyanov <xemul@openvz.org>
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'net/atm')
-rw-r--r-- | net/atm/br2684.c | 2 |
1 files changed, 0 insertions, 2 deletions
diff --git a/net/atm/br2684.c b/net/atm/br2684.c index 1b228065e745..3a74ff8ca45d 100644 --- a/net/atm/br2684.c +++ b/net/atm/br2684.c @@ -350,7 +350,6 @@ static void br2684_push(struct atm_vcc *atmvcc, struct sk_buff *skb) list_del(&brdev->br2684_devs); read_unlock(&devs_lock); unregister_netdev(net_dev); - free_netdev(net_dev); } return; } @@ -771,7 +770,6 @@ static void __exit br2684_exit(void) list_del(&brdev->br2684_devs); unregister_netdev(net_dev); - free_netdev(net_dev); } } |